Nosgoth Awaits! Legacy of Kain: Ascendance Launches Today on PC & Consoles

Legacy of Kain: Ascendance, a new 2D action platformer set in the dark world of Nosgoth, has launched today on PlayStation 5, Xbox Series X|S, Nintendo Switch, and PC. The game features original voice actors reprising their roles and a mix of 2D gameplay with PS1-era inspired 3D sequences. Additionally, Legacy of Kain: Defiance Remastered is now available on Nintendo Switch and Switch 2, with both titles offered in the Heart of Darkness Collection bundle.

Legacy of Kain: Ascendance Review | Giant Bomb

Legacy of Kain: Ascendance is a new retro 2D platformer that attempts to expand the series' lore with a controversial retcon. While it features familiar characters like Raziel and Kain, the story shifts focus to Raziel's sister, Elaleth, whose role in past events is drastically altered. The game suffers from inconsistent art direction and gameplay mechanics that become chores, ultimately feeling like a weak addition to the franchise despite bringing back much of the original voice cast.

Legacy of Kain: Defiance Remastered Review

Legacy of Kain: Defiance Remastered offers a faithful revival of the 2003 action-adventure game, featuring enhanced visuals and an optional new camera system. The remaster continues the complex narrative of Kain and Raziel, exploring themes of free will and destiny, though the core gameplay and combat remain dated. Despite its shortcomings, it serves as a bittersweet conclusion to Raziel's story and a compelling revisit for fans of the series.

Legacy of Kain: Defiance Remastered Review – Too long in the tooth

This review of the Legacy of Kain: Defiance Remaster finds that while the game's narrative, world-building, and voice acting remain superb, the gameplay mechanics and level design have not aged well. Despite updated graphics and some quality-of-life improvements, the remaster fails to disguise the dated nature of the original, particularly Kain's clunky controls and repetitive combat.
